1. A method for treating bone, joint, muscle and connective tissue related inflammatory disease comprising administering to a subject in need thereof a composition comprising the isolated peptide of SEQ ID NO: 1
wherein the bone, joint, muscle and connective tissue related inflammatory disease is eosinophilic granuloma, arthritis, arthralgia, osteomyelitis, dermatomyositis, fasciitis, Paget's disease, gout, periodontal disease, rheumatoid arthritis, myasthenia gravis, ankylosing spondylitis, or synovitis.
